    Harmony 670, a universal remote. A universal remote is a remote control that can be programmed to operate various brands of one or more types of consumer electronics devices. .     However, because not all third-party receivers implement Apple's DRM encryption, some media, such as iTunes Store's own rights-protected music (Apple's own "FairPlay" encryption), YouTube, and Netflix, cannot stream to those devices or software. On Apple TV, starting with firmware 6.0, the DRM scheme is enforced: devices without it cannot be used.

    Apple TV Software 7.2.2 (iOS 8) is currently available for the Apple TV (3rd generation), as of March 2019. It does not support tvOS 9.0 or later. However, it does support Amazon Video, which was automatically added to those Apple TVs running 7.2.2 on December 6, 2017.
